What is WebP?
Developed by Google, WebP is an image format designed for the internet that provides superior lossless and lossy compression for images on the web. By converting videos to WebP, you can achieve smaller file sizes while maintaining remarkable visual quality. This format is particularly beneficial for websites, as it can lead to faster loading times and improved overall performance.
Why Convert Video to WebP?
There are several reasons why converting video to WebP is advantageous:
- Efficient Compression: WebP provides excellent compression rates, resulting in smaller file sizes without significant loss in quality, making it ideal for web use.
- Improved Loading Speed: Smaller file sizes translate to faster loading times, which enhance user experience and possibly boost SEO rankings.
- Animation Support: WebP supports animated images, making it a great alternative for GIFs with better quality and compression.
- Wide Browser Support: Most modern browsers, including Chrome, Firefox, and Edge, support WebP format, ensuring broad accessibility.
How to Convert Video to WebP Online
Converting video to WebP can seem daunting, but with the right tools and resources, it’s a straightforward process. Here is a step-by-step guide to help you make the conversion:
Step 1: Choose the Right Online Tool
Before diving into the conversion process, it’s essential to select a reputable online converter. Numerous tools available can assist you in converting videos to WebP format. Look for the following features:

- User-friendly interface
- Variety of supported video formats (like MP4, AVI, MOV)
- Configurable settings for resolution and quality
- Fast conversion times
Step 2: Upload Your Video
Once you’ve chosen an online converter, the next step is to upload the video you want to convert. Most tools will have a clear upload button or drag-and-drop option. Ensure to select the right video file from your device.
Step 3: Configure Conversion Settings
Many online converters allow you to customize the output settings to suit your needs. You can choose the resolution, adjust the quality, or set specific parameters to optimize the WebP file for your intended use.
Step 4: Start the Conversion Process
After configuring the settings, click on the ‘Convert’ button to initiate the conversion. The time required for conversion will depend on the size of your video and the performance of the tool you are using.

Step 5: Download Your Converted File
Once the conversion is completed, you’ll receive a download link for your new WebP file. Click the link to save the file to your device, and check it to ensure the quality meets your expectations.

Tips for Optimal Conversion
To make the best out of your video to WebP conversion, consider the following tips:
- Start with a Good Quality Video: Since WebP preserves quality well, starting with a high-quality source will ensure better results.
- Experiment with Settings: Try different quality settings during conversion to find the best balance between file size and image quality.
- Optimize for Intended Use: If you’re converting for web use, consider how the end-users will interact with the file — loading time is critical.
- Check Compatibility: Although WebP is widely supported, ensure that your target audience can access it without issues.
